For erectile dysfunction, some fundamental concerns to ask your physician include: What's the most likely reason for my erection problems? What are other possible causes? What type of tests do I require? Is my erectile dysfunction more than likely short-term or chronic? What's the very best treatment? What are the alternatives to the primary approach that you're suggesting? How can I best manage other health conditions with my impotence? Exist any constraints that I require to follow? Should I see a specialist? What will that cost, and will the check out be covered by my insurance? If medication is prescribed, is there a generic alternative? Exist any pamphlets or other printed material that I can take home with me? What sites do you suggest? In addition to your ready concerns, do not be reluctant to ask additional questions throughout your consultation.

Be gotten ready for concerns such as these: What other health issues or chronic conditions do you have? Have you had any other sexual problems? Have you had any modifications in libido? Do you get erections during masturbation, with a partner or while you sleep? Are there any problems in your relationship with your sexual partner? Does your partner have any sexual issues? Are you anxious, depressed or under tension? Have you ever been diagnosed with a psychological health condition? If so, do you currently take any medications or get mental therapy (psychiatric therapy) for it? When did you first begin seeing sexual issues? Do your erectile issues occur only sometimes, often or all of the time? What medications do you take, consisting of any herbal treatments or supplements? Do you consume alcohol? If so, just how much? Do you utilize any controlled substances? What, if anything, seems to improve your symptoms? What, if anything, appears to aggravate your symptoms?.

Impotence has many possible treatments, including prescription drugs, physical devices, and natural solutions. Do these methods work, and are they safe?Erectile dysfunction( ED) is a typical condition that describes an inability to get or keep an erection. A variety of treatments may avoid ED from becoming a long-term condition. However, if it takes place consistently and interrupts a person's life, they can attempt numerous treatments. This article takes a look at the various ED treatment options and their risks, including natural treatments, natural medicine, and prescription drugs. ED happens when blood circulation to the penis is limited. Determining its cause can help people find the most suitable treatments.

Treating any hidden conditions will assist. Individuals can take steps to enhance their blood circulation, such as doing routine workout, stopping smoking cigarettes (if applicable), and making dietary changes. A physician may likewise recommend prescription ED drugs, such as sildenafil (Viagra). ED can likewise occur due to tension, relationship aspects, or emotional aspects, such as stress and anxiety, depression, or trauma.
